Output 104a16d010775fe5198c885bd02a763b6df1a51992d6b2c3552d7672443ba3b6:8

value
17687411
script pubkey
OP_0 OP_PUSHBYTES_20 15f9b58f8ca9bafb013c360bb38b6726cd8e4b3a
address
bc1qzhumtruv4xa0kqfuxc9m8zm8ymxcuje64r3n3w
transaction
104a16d010775fe5198c885bd02a763b6df1a51992d6b2c3552d7672443ba3b6
spent
true